Error trying to call function .fetchSockets(): timeout reached: only 4 responses received out of 5 #11

I am facing an error when fetching sockets with the .fetchSockets function. I'm using cluster-adapter + sticky + pm2 to manage workers.

Code snippet that calls the fetchSockets() function:

const sockets= await io
          .in(`${plataform}-${client}`)
          .fetchSockets();
          
//In other line          
const sockets = (
          await io
            .in(`${plataform}-${client}-${userId}`)
            .fetchSockets()
        )[0];
```
You have triggered an unhandledRejection, you may have forgotten to catch a Promise rejection:
Error: timeout reached: only 4 responses received out of 5
at Timeout._onTimeout (/opt/server/node_modules/@socket.io/cluster-adapter/dist/index.js:358:28)
at listOnTimeout (node:internal/timers:573:17)
at process.processTimers (node:internal/timers:514:7)


I've already tried everything. Furthermore, I already put a try catch around this promise
